OLDIES SUNDAY: Lord Hummingbird – Teenage Bossa Nova Girl (1963)


Music has always been the topic of discussion, and with it has brought on numerous trends and movements. Many individuals have stepped up to make their contributions, becoming a part of History in the process. For today’s Oldies Sunday selection, we go back a few decades, and to the twin Island of Trinidad and Tobago to check out Albert Ribeiro a.k.a. Lord Hummingbird and his Orchestra for the track, “Teenage Bossa Nova Girl“.

“Teenage Bossa Nova Girl” was released through Hummingbird Records in 1963, Lord Hummingbird shared his observations sparked by the rapid growth of the “Bossa Nova” musical movement, especially with the youth. It was encouraged to dance to the “Bossa Nova” sound, and the new sound was like nothing being played out there. Originated in Brazil in the 1950s, “Bossa Nova” is described as a relaxed style of Samba Music that blended harmonies, Classicial Guitar, Drums and Percussion, making it an extension of the Samba sound. Thanks to a few Musicians and the Film “Black Orpheus“, “Bossa Nova” created waves in South America, eventually taking over more territories, influencing generations of Musicians. Hummingbird, a Calypsonian Artist, tapped into the “Bossa Nova” sound, and made it a part of his overall sound, making him a dominant force.

“Teenage Bossa Nova Girl” quickly became a hit for Hummingbird, and helped to bring his name to more parts of the world. For those still here, Albert Ribeiro is the Grandfather of Alfonso Ribeiro, Actor and Dancer most famously known for his role as Carlton Banks in “The Fresh Prince of Bel-Air“. He is currently the main Host of “Dancing With The Stars“.

Not much is known about Lord Hummingbird, but since the release of “Teenage Bossa Nova Girl”, Lord Hummingbird went on to release more music. “Teenage Bossa Nova Girl” remains his most well-known release.

OLDIES SUNDAY (Christmas): Scrunter – De Parang Now Start


It’s that time of year when Ham is being sold for record-high prices, and crates of Sodas and Beers are being ordered. It’s Christmas time on Oldies Sunday. In Trinidad and Tobago, Parang is recognized (this year celebrates 45 years of Soca Parang), and for today’s selection, we go there to check out Scrunter’sDe Parang Now Start“.

Produced by Earl Crosby and released through JW Production, Scrunter celebrates the Christmas season in “De Parang Now Start”. Backed by great production, Scrunter shares lyrics about what Christmas time means to him, what is expected during the season, and invites everyone to partake and have fun. This track will have you dancing throughout, and if this doesn’t give you fond thoughts, you’re not listening hard enough. “De Parang Now Start” quickly became a popular track, and was featured on the compilation album, “A Decade Of Scrunter: De Parang Now Start“.

Scrunter is still active in music, and has been hailed as the “King Of Soca Parang“. It was rumoured last year of his passing, but he is still making his rounds, and showing up for Parang. Stay tuned to this platform for another holiday offering on Oldies Sunday!

OLDIES SUNDAY: Reel 2 Real – I Like To Move It (1993)


Ready to turn up the vibes? For today’s Oldies Sunday selection, we’re throwing a party that even the pets will enjoy. Today, we go back to the 90s to check out Colombian/Trinidadian/American duo Reel 2 Real’sI Like To Move It“.

Produced by Ralphie Muniz and 1/2 of Reel 2 Real’s Erick Morillo and released through Strictly Rhythm in 1993, “I Like To Move It” was Mark Quashie a.k.a. The Mad Stuntman a.k.a. the other 1/2 of Reel 2 Real’s showcase of deejaying over some House Music production. The high energy track was made to get the people moving and rock rooms, with Dancehall/Ragga-inspired lyrics being chanted throughout. With the line “I like to move it move it…“, listeners were in for a good time. The track was included on Reel 2 Real’s 1994 debut album, “Move It!“. “I Like To Move It” was an instant hit for ravers as it secured #1 chart placements in a number of countries including Belgium, Canada, France, Zimbabwe, The Netherlands, and the UK, and top 10 placements in even more countries. The track went on to win a number of awards over the years, went gold in Australia, France, the UK, The Netherlands, and Germany, and has been hailed as one of the best EDM, Party, and 90s songs of all time by a number of publications.

The success of “I Like To Move It” didn’t stop at just chart placements. It was remixed a number of times over the years as well. The track is one of the most frequently licensed songs, appearing on numbers of compilations yearly. It appeared in commercials for USPS, McDonalds, Durex, Jeep, Toyota, and the Fairy dishwasher brand, used in the video games “Just Dance“, “DJ Hero“, “Mario Strikers Charged“, and “SingStar Dance“, and a dance emote inspired by it appeared in “Fortnite“. It was included in a number of TV shows and Films including “American Dad!“, “New York Undercover“, and “Saving Silverman“, but it was at its most popular when it appeared in the “Madagascar” animated film franchise thanks to it being performed by the character King Julien, becoming the official theme song of the franchise. The song still holds a level of popularity to this day.

Since the release of “I Like To Move It”, Reel 2 Real went on to release more music before disbanding in 1997. Erick Morillo continued to produce and DJ until his death in 2020, while Mark Quashie continued to release more music over the years, in between performing “I Like To Move It”. Reel 2 Real owned the 90s, while their biggest hit is still making an impact.

450 Tops The Charts With “Wild N Rich”, Takes On The UK


Dancehall Artist 450 has become one of the more consistent Artists this year, and it has been paying off with a significant growth in his streaming numbers and fanbase, and a steady increase in bookings. The hitmaker secured charting success with his recent single “Wild N Rich”, was the talk of the town in Trinidad, and is gearing up to take things to another level in the UK.

The Week.Day-produced “Wild N Rich” quickly found favour with 450 fans, and the Damaniac Visualz-directed video trended for a number of days on Youtube. Since its release on November 3, the single has secured a #1 chart placement on Apple Music in 12 countries. Thanks to its rising popularity, 450 followed up with an “‘Wild N Rich’ Open Verse Challenge” on Social Media, allowing fans to create videos contributing original lyrics to the hit single.

While bookings have increased for 450, his recent appearance in Trinidad & Tobago proved to be one for the books as he had fans singing his hits word for word during a headline-worthy performance. 450 will be closing off the month of November with his recently announced UK tour. Starting on November 18, Sheffield, Birmingham, Bristol, and London will be singing along to his many hits.
